**Action item (P1):** The nightly search reindex for Quillhaven stalled because the snapshot step and the index-swap step shared a lock file, and a partial run left it orphaned. Owner: the Meridian Search pod. We will split the lock scopes and add a staleness check that clears locks older than six hours. New team members should walk through the reindex flow diagram before taking this on; it lives at the page below.

runbook for tagug-hafog: https://jira.lumiclabs.internal/projects/pages/pages/9773c0d8

## Runbook: Session-token refresh hiccup (Marlow Portal)

Quick context: the refresher in Marlow Portal sometimes fires twice, so users get logged out mid-session. Workaround until the patch lands — restart the `token-refresher` pod and clear the stale lock key. Before restarting, make sure your local env file has the refresh-service credential; add it on the line right after this one.

secret setting of taduf-bahip: COURIER_KEY5=49c55

Careful review here: the drift compensation in the Fernhollow greenhouse controller assumes the humidity sensors recalibrate every cycle, but the new batch drifts roughly twice as fast, so the smoothing window is now too wide. I'd suggest tightening the EMA alpha and shortening the recalibration interval rather than touching the PID gains, since those were validated last season. Also note the temperature offset only applies to the east bay units. For on-call reference, the constants I'm proposing we ship are as follows.

tuning constants:
THRESHOLDS = {
    "prawyn": 223,
    "holius": 1008,
    "gorys": 125,
    "belael": 155,
    "casok": 624,
    "gilix": 116,
    "oliiel": 1021,
}

Quick note on soft deletes: the Harkwell orders API never actually removes rows. A DELETE call just stamps `deleted_at`, and reads filter those out automatically. Need the deleted stuff? Pass `include_deleted=true` on list endpoints. That flag requires elevated access, so authenticate your requests with the token below.

login token, tagef-tagep: eyJhbGciOiJIUzI1NiIsInR5cCI6IkpXVCJ9.eyJzdWIiOiIBXyeYEoalzIn0.6TI7VhOJMHm9